Transaction 18cdc863a51c60a9152ec18faeae7cbdd311cef5283c333ec8091d21c23367cc
1 Input
1 Output
-
18cdc863a51c60a9152ec18faeae7cbdd311cef5283c333ec8091d21c23367cc:0
- value
- 20357470
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ea4c3245f2c76352a95f98a51c9a2bbae480d7f OP_EQUAL
- address
- 3AKSpTbJAdTapiSFTXx6FsadjK5A2GJMwv